The perfect novel for the beginning of October as the weather cools and Halloween approaches. I've loved this book since childhood and as I've grown up, the affection is still there. Spooky, charming, and a perfect taste of a distantly Gothic othertime in the American Midwest. I always hear the dirge in train whistles at night. Thank you, Ray Bradbury.
